Q: Is 3,952,736 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 3,952,736 is not a prime number.

Why is 3,952,736 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 3952736 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 32 101 202 404 808 1,223 1,616 2,446 3,232 4,892 9,784 19,568 39,136 123,523 247,046 494,092 988,184 1,976,368 and 3,952,736, with no remainder.

Since 3,952,736 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,952,736, it is not a prime number.
